Ryzen 5 1400 vs Core i5-6400 benchmarks

Our benchmark analysis concludes that the Ryzen 5 1400 performs better than the Core i5-6400. Furthermore, our gaming benchmark shows that it also outperforms the Core i5-6400 in all gaming tests too.

When comparing these CPUs we notice that they have the same number of cores but the Ryzen 5 1400 has more threads. With our hardware info, we find that the Ryzen 5 1400 has a slightly higher clock speed than the Core i5-6400. Also, the Ryzen 5 1400 has a slightly higher turbo speed. Both these chips have an identical TDP (Thermal Design Power). This measures the amount of heat they output and can be used to estimate power consumption. The info from our database shows that the Ryzen 5 1400 has more L2 cache than the Core i5-6400. The Ryzen 5 1400 also has slightly more L3 cache.

Most CPUs have more threads than cores. This technology, colloquially called hyperthreading, improves performance by splitting a core into multiple virtual ones. This provides more efficient utilisation of a core. Indeed, the Ryzen 5 1400 has more threads than cores. Each physical core is split into multiple threads.
